Why birding in Sumatera?

Sumatra is part of the Sundaland biodiversity hotspot, home to an incredible range of endemic and range-restricted birds. The island’s lowland and montane forests harbor species that are found nowhere else in the world, making it a must-visit destination for serious birders.

Sumatra Birding Destinations:

  • Kerinci Seblat National Park
    The crown jewel of Sumatran birding, home to over 370 species, including highland endemics and rare ground birds. The Gunung Kerinci trail is legendary for spotting Salvadori’s Pheasant and Schneider’s Pitta.
  • Way Kambas National Park
    A lowland forest gem in southern Sumatra, excellent for nocturnal birding and mega-rarities like the Sunda Frogmouth and Large-tailed Nightjar. Also a great place for hornbills and owls.
  • Bukit Barisan Selatan National Park
    Remote and wild, this park is ideal for targeting difficult endemics and enjoying dense, species-rich rainforest.

Target birds in Sumatera

  • Sumatran Ground-Cuckoo (Carpococcyx viridis) – critically endangered and elusive
  • Sunda Blue Robin (Myiomela diana)
  • Salvadori’s Pheasant (Lophura inornata)
  • Sunda Thrush (Zoothera andromedae)
  • Graceful Pitta (Pitta venusta) – Sumatran endemic
  • Sunda Minivet, Schneider’s Pitta, and Cream-striped Bulbul
  • White-crowned Hornbill and Rhinoceros Hornbill
  • Fire-tufted Barbet, Red-bearded Bee-eater, and more
